About the Conference

ISPOR UAE Chapter Day 2026

United in Health Under One Dome

ISPOR UAE Chapter is convening a two-day event that brings together health system leaders, payers, insurers, providers, pharmacists, health technology assessment (HTA) experts, supply chain specialists and policy makers from across the Middle East. The conference is designed to serve as a regional platform for evidence-based dialogue on the sweeping health system reforms currently underway — and to translate that dialogue into actionable policy insights.

What we aim to achieve

Objectives

01
Regional Overview

Establish a clear regional overview of countries’ positions along the universal health insurance reform pathway and the healthcare financing and delivery models they are pursuing.

02
Lessons From the Region

Providing lessons from countries that went through the universal health insurance path, particularly Egypt and Saudi Arabia, to guide decisions being made today in the UAE and across the Gulf.

03
Sustainable Financing

Assess the pivotal role of HTA, real-world evidence (RWE), value-based agreements, and pharmaceutical pricing strategies in ensuring the long-term financial sustainability of universal health insurance systems.

04
Stakeholder Alignment

Bring together key stakeholder groups, including payers, insurers, healthcare providers, pharmacists, HTA experts, supply chain specialists, and policymakers, on a single platform to address challenges, align priorities and incentives, and develop practical, actionable solutions.

05
Actionable Policy

Produce ISPOR-endorsed, actionable policy recommendations to help decision-makers in the UAE and the broader region implement best practices for the development of universal health insurance systems.
